  4. 576 - We are in the process of developing a tool that will highlight a product's reimbursement program. It would state "reimbursement navigation assistance available for Product X" and would include a tear pad with necessary information to be completed by an HCP. This tear sheet would not be provided to patients, but would be faxed directly to the manufacturer. In addition, this tool would not include any product/promotional claims, only the name of the product would be mentioned. Given that messages limited to name and price are exempt from PAAB review, would "reimbursement navigation" also be considered exempt? If not, is there any way to make this tool exempt?

    A message of “navigation assistance” or “reimbursement navigation” is a service message. The service message would require review in the context of the piece and the brand. This piece would not be considered exempt.
